Dear Lil' Devas Bamboo Fabric Info:
Bamboo fabric is ideal for exercise wear. However, all bamboo fabric is not created equally.
After much research Dear Lil’ Devas found the bamboo fabric that meets our
environmental, ethical and quality expectations.
ENVIRONMENTAL IMPACT
Bamboo is a forestry product, so the natural eco-system stays in place. There is no need for
pesticides, herbicides, tilling or replanting. Bamboo groves return a huge amount of
oxygen back to the atmosphere in comparison with other types of forests.
ECO AND WORKER FRIENDLY
Our bamboo is grown solely in bamboo groves that have FSC Certification, and OCIA/NOP International Organic
Standards Certification.
Our knit of 70% viscose from certified organic bamboo yarn and 30% certified organic cotton yarn has the
European Oeko-Tex 100 certification and is produced meeting ISO 14001 standards.
BAMBOO YARN
The certified organic bamboo used in Dear Lil’ Devas bamboo fabric has been pulped and
spun into yarn using a clean, modern viscose process. The result of this process is a high
modulus yarn - could be called the “Pima Cotton” of bamboo, offering excellent luster,
softness and durability.
FABRIC FINISHING PROCESS
Fabric is knit and dyed in Canada.
LOW IMPACT DYED
Our unique single jet-dying process has been developed to have the lowest environmental
impact possible. The fabric is prepared for dye using hot water and a mechanical process
only (scouring). The dying is done using small quantities of environmentally friendly dyes
free of heavy metals, chlorine, solvents, optical brightening chemicals, or any other toxic
chemicals.
NO ANTIBACTERIAL CHEMICAL TREATMENT
Silver Nitrate is the main ingredient of the anti-microbial treatment that is very often applied to mass-produced athletic wear and shoes. It is a poisonous substance, and not applied to DLD items.
